Those videos on IMDB are very interesting. The first set of clips they posted had the exact same colors as the Platinum Edition. This second set seems to have fixed the contrast/brightness issues and removed the yellow tint (on the ones that had it). Still, I'm not convinced they're the original theatrical colors but just the Platinum colors with some minor adjustments made to them (if that makes sense). Although I must admit, in some cases, they look much better then before.

Anyways, the new 'something there' clip actually seems like a step back from the one they had posted earlier (in HD) and neither of them look like the original theatrical colors. Gaston's shirt still seems a little too obnoxiously red in many of the scenes, even when the rest of the colors have been adjusted. The tavern looks better, and the orange woodwork in it seems to have been muted, which is a very good thing.

The new ballroom clip starts out looking better but once they actually get to the ballroom, oddly enough, nothing is changed from the Platinum Edition. It's the only clip with no color correction or brightness/contrast adjustments at all. The chairs they sit in are still red (instead of brown) and Belle's hair is still red (instead of brown). I expected it to at least look like the Lilo & Stitch teaser trailer colors, but not even that minor alteration is applied here. I still think the IMAX trailer is the closest I've seen to the original theatrical colors:

rodis wrote:Can anyone help me here? I wanna order my copy off Amazon and don't know what's the difference between a BD pack and a DVD pack... The price is the same so what's the deal?
The film is being released in three separate versions. The first and second are essentially the same except for the case. The Blu-ray packaging is in a Blu-ray case and the DVD packaging is in a DVD case. Everything else is exactly the same: same bonus features, amount of discs, etc. The third version is the 2-disc DVD only release that won't be released until later.
